Transaction 352915f91e8d32f340fe9c59bf58eaeb4cd52d8aabed70bd879d49160f8f56d0
1 Input
1 Output
-
352915f91e8d32f340fe9c59bf58eaeb4cd52d8aabed70bd879d49160f8f56d0:0
- value
- 75270
- script pubkey
- OP_0 OP_PUSHBYTES_20 8837bf6b1bba2eea9fd57148c92950c5f6fbdbbf
- address
- bc1q3qmm76cmhghw4874w9yvj22schm0hkalntfsxu